Let's be clear about expectations. The first portable computer was the Osborne 1. While it did have a 5 inch screen like the OQO, it also weighed about 25 pounds and was the size of a carry-on suitcase. It took years for portable computers to proliferate.
The first PDA was the Psion 1 from 1984. It was over a decade before even the first Palm Pilot came along.
Dating the OQO from the release of the 01 in 2004, we still have a while to wait before it will become mainstream.
